However, there is one spell that completely breaks the established rules of the game, manipulating the physical positioning of enemy troops rather than just their hitpoints: the Tornado.

In the hands of a novice, it is a confusing, low-damage waste of 3 elixir that often accidentally pulls enemy troops closer to their own tower.

Beyond the King activation, the Tornado’s secondary function is physically grouping enemy units together into a tight, dense clump.

The Tornado instantly drags all 15 elixir worth of enemy troops onto a single tile, and the Executioner’s axe shreds every single one of them simultaneously, resulting in a game-winning positive trade.
